Просмотр исходного кода

Add comment for invalid entity map

Tienson Qin 1 год назад
Родитель
Сommit
0bbbbe38c8
1 измененных файлов с 4 добавлено и 1 удалено
  1. 4 1
      deps/db/src/logseq/db/frontend/validate.cljs

+ 4 - 1
deps/db/src/logseq/db/frontend/validate.cljs

@@ -16,6 +16,9 @@
     closed-schema?
     closed-schema?
     mu/closed-schema))
     mu/closed-schema))
 
 
+;; FIXME: flexible schema
+;; e.g. ent-map example:
+;; {:block/tx-id 536872023}
 (defn validate-tx-report!
 (defn validate-tx-report!
   "Validates the datascript tx-report for entities that have changed. Returns
   "Validates the datascript tx-report for entities that have changed. Returns
   boolean indicating if db is valid"
   boolean indicating if db is valid"
@@ -74,4 +77,4 @@
     (cond-> {:datom-count (count datoms)
     (cond-> {:datom-count (count datoms)
              :entities ent-maps}
              :entities ent-maps}
       (some? errors)
       (some? errors)
-      (assoc :errors (group-errors-by-entity db ent-maps errors)))))
+      (assoc :errors (group-errors-by-entity db ent-maps errors)))))